Special
Use Permit
Guidelines
Because of strict
requirements concerning public use on National Wildlife Refuges, all commercial
and certain other activities such as research require special permission.
Depending on type of activity, a permit fee may be accessed.
Some examples of activities
requiring permits include:
- Use of Refuge resources
for Commercial/Retail purposes
- Filming/videotaping (any
non-amateur work)
- Wildlife or general photography
(for publications or retail)
- Seining or any collection
of plants, animals, soil, or water (includes collecting for off-refuge
or on-refuge use)
- Any after-hours use
- Any activities in areas
not open to the visiting public
- All research
- Commercial entities operating
within Refuge boundaries.
To
Request a Special Use Permit:
The permit must be requested
at least 30 days in advance of planned activity.
The request must include:
- Who is requesting the
permit?
- What is the nature of
the proposed activity?
- Why is it being conducted?
- Where the activity will
take place?
- When the activity will
take place?
- How the activity will
be conducted?
Permit requests must be in
writing, on letterhead if possible, and addressed to:
